James Suckling 95-96/100

This shows such beautiful ripeness and freshness with dark berries, blueberries and hints of dark chocolate. Full-bodied yet balanced and refined with linear drive and brightness.


Jancis Robinson 17.5/20

54% Bouchet (Cabernet Franc), 46% Merlot. Clay on the plateau of Pomerol, 0.7 ha (1.7 acres). 'Our real Pomerol from the plateau', whereas Lafleur is not really Pomerol because of the gravel, says Baptiste Guinaudeau. The fruit comes from the valley between the two banks of gravel that constitute Lafleur. Barrel sample. Darkest cherry red. Here there is the more leafy side of Bouchet and a mineral/salty touch. So fragrant and alive on the nose. Sour-cherry fruit, with an intensity you barely notice until you see the length. Finest and smoothest tannins even though there is a fine grain to add freshness. Smells of small wild berries. Seductively smooth texture. (JH) Drink 2025-2035


Parker 91-93

Lisa Perrotti-Brown. Composed of 46% Merlot harvested September 21 and 54% Cabernet Franc harvested October 4, the medium to deep garnet-purple colored 2018 Pensées de Lafleur comes bounding out of the glass with exuberant notes of warm blueberries, crushed red and black cherries and plum preserves with hints of licorice, charcuterie, wild sage, underbrush and truffles. Medium to full-bodied, the palate reveals exquisitely ripe, rounded tannins and tons of freshness supporting the multilayered, vivacious fruit, finishing long with an herbal lift.
